The Israel Pressure Transducers Market is experiencing steady growth driven by various industries such as automotive, healthcare, and aerospace. The increasing demand for accurate pressure measurement in these sectors is a key factor propelling the market forward. Technological advancements, particularly in MEMS-based pressure transducers, are further enhancing the market growth. Additionally, the rising focus on industrial automation and the need for efficient monitoring and control systems are boosting the adoption of pressure transducers in Israel. The market is characterized by the presence of both domestic and international players offering a wide range of products to cater to diverse industry requirements. With ongoing developments in sensor technology and a growing emphasis on quality control and safety measures, the Israel Pressure Transducers Market is poised for continued expansion in the coming years.
The Israel Pressure Transducers Market is experiencing several key trends. Firstly, there is a growing demand for pressure transducers in industries such as automotive, aerospace, and healthcare due to the increasing need for accurate pressure monitoring and control in various applications. Additionally, there is a shift towards the adoption of digital pressure transducers over traditional analog ones, driven by advancements in digital technology and the benefits of higher accuracy and reliability. Furthermore, there is a rising focus on miniaturization and integration of pressure transducers into IoT and smart devices, enabling real-time monitoring and data analytics. Overall, the Israel Pressure Transducers Market is witnessing a trend towards innovation, digitization, and integration with IoT technologies to meet the evolving needs of various industries.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
